Season 3 Euphoria actress Natasha Lyonne already shared one message about being removed from that Delta Airline flight the other night, but today, she has more to say about the incident at the LA airport. She's slowly filling in some of the blanks about what went down aboard that redeye flight bound for New York and what led to her being escorted off the airplane.
Just as she did with her first message, Lyonne took to X again with her latest information. It's just a little hard to tell where the comedy queen is kidding and when she's being serious. She says she took a prescription sleeping pill once on board the plane, explaining she needed rest before arriving in NY and heading directly to the set of The Drew BarrymoreShow for taping.
"Indeed, I took a Lunesta once seated," Lyonne writes on X, "to ensure some shut eye on the Delta One red eye flight to NYC. Boarded seamlessly with just a backpack and sneakers, eager for a nap. Plan was to be bushy tailed & beauty rested, as I was meant to head straight to glam for a slot with our beloved @DrewBarrymore, upon landing."

But then the actress ads that she was detained by ICE (aka, the U.S.'s Immigration and Customs Enforcement).
She says, "Was looking forward to seeing Drew & an in depth convo, but I guess ICE had other plans & I was detained instead. Sign of the times, I guess. Thanks for all the love and support. Never had a problem with @Delta or @TSA before. Heart is with our unpaid @TSA workers. Apologies to any travelers who were delayed."

— natasha lyonne (@nlyonne) April 10, 2026Presumably, Lyonne is referring to ICE agents who have been deployed to assist in many U.S. airports due to TSA staffing shortages during the government shutdown. However, most recent reports say ICE is not at LAX. Do with that information what you will.
